Purpose

The overall objectives of the study are to evaluate long-term safety of CTP-543 and to assess long-term effects of CTP-543 on treating hair loss in adult patients with chronic, moderate to severe alopecia areata.

Inclusion Criteria

  • Have completed 24 weeks of treatment in a previous qualifying CTP-543 clinical trial

Exclusion Criteria

  • Active scalp inflammation, psoriasis, or seborrheic dermatitis requiring topical treatment to the scalp, significant trauma to the scalp, or untreated actinic keratosis - Females who are nursing, pregnant, or planning to become pregnant while in the study, and for 30 days after last dose of study medication - Donation of blood at any point throughout the study and for 30 days after last dose of study medication
